2 Bittensor (TAO)
Bittensor is a decentralized machine learning protocol, creating a marketplace for AI models. Its unique incentive structure rewards contributors for providing valuable AI intelligence, positioning it at the forefront of the AI-crypto convergence. As AI development accelerates, a decentralized network like Bittensor could become a critical infrastructure layer. Its valuation is high for an early-stage project, and its complexity can be a barrier to understanding, posing higher risk.

4 Celestia (TIA)
Celestia provides a modular data availability layer, enabling custom blockchains (rollups) to scale independently. Its 'data availability sampling' mechanism is a significant innovation for the modular blockchain paradigm. This foundational technology positions TIA to benefit from the broader growth of the rollup ecosystem. While already established, its role as a core infrastructure piece suggests continued relevance. Competition in the modular space is intense, and its value is tied to the success of dependent rollups.
5 Injective Protocol (INJ)
Injective is a Layer-1 blockchain optimized for DeFi applications, featuring a decentralized order book exchange. Its architecture supports various financial primitives, including derivatives, futures, and spot trading, with low fees and high throughput. As the DeFi sector matures, platforms offering specialized infrastructure like Injective could capture significant market share. Its performance is heavily reliant on sustained DeFi activity and competition from other Layer-1s is a constant factor.

What defines an 'early-stage' crypto project?
An early-stage crypto project typically refers to assets in their presale, seed, or private funding rounds, or those recently launched with a relatively small market capitalization. These projects are often still developing their core product or establishing market traction.
Why is quantum resistance becoming important for crypto?
Quantum computers, once powerful enough, could potentially break the cryptographic algorithms that secure most current blockchains, jeopardizing transaction security and asset ownership. Quantum-resistant cryptography aims to mitigate this future threat.
What are common risks with early-stage crypto investments?
Early-stage crypto investments are high-risk due to factors like unproven technology, small teams, limited liquidity, and high market volatility. Project failure, regulatory changes, and intense competition are significant considerations.
How does 'market fit' apply to new crypto projects?
Market fit in crypto means a project's product or service effectively solves a real problem or meets a genuine demand within the blockchain ecosystem or broader economy. It implies a clear use case and adoption potential.
